Tuojiang Stilt House

The Diaojiaolou is one of the ancient buildings with strong Miao architectural characteristics in Fenghuang Ancient Town, and it is also the largest Diaojiaolou group in China.
After Fenghuang Ancient Town began to develop tourism, people living in the stilt houses have renovated their stilt houses to accommodate tourists.
The best place to see the stilt houses is in Shawan or on a boat on the Tuojiang River.

The stilt houses in Tuojiang River are a local feature. The stilt houses in the stilt house group are divided into two floors, all of which are five-pillar and six-hang or five-pillar and eight-hang wooden structures, with distinctive characteristics of being built anywhere. The upper floor is wide, and the lower floor occupies an irregular area; the upper floor is made with complex craftsmanship and fine workmanship, with a raised roof, carved railings and doors and windows; the lower floor is not used as a formal room, but the hanging part is carved with golden melons or various animal heads and flower patterns. The corridors or rooms suspended from the upper and lower beams are suspended above the river, forming a unique landscape. This kind of building is ventilated and moisture-proof, and can avoid summer heat and cold. It is a unique architectural craft of the Miao people, with high craft aesthetics and cultural relic research value.

The stilt houses are located in Huilong Pavilion in the southeast of the ancient city, facing the ancient official road in front and hanging over the Tuojiang River in the back. They are one of the ancient buildings in Fenghuang Ancient City with strong Miao architectural characteristics. The stilt houses are 240 meters long and were built in the Qing Dynasty and the early Republic of China. Today, more than a dozen families still live there.

Tuojiang River is the mother river of the ancient city of Fenghuang, with centuries-old stilt houses dotted on both sides of the river.

The stilt houses in Huilong Pavilion in the southeast of Fenghuang Ancient Town face the ancient official road in front and hang over Tuojiang River in the back. It is one of the ancient building complexes in Fenghuang Ancient Town with strong Miao architectural characteristics.

The stilt houses are divided into two floors, all of which are five-column and six-hook or five-column and eight-hook wooden structures, with distinctive features of being built anywhere. The upper floor is wide, with a raised roof, carved railings, doors and windows.

This group of stilt houses forms a unique landscape. The wooden stilt houses are built on a red sandstone foundation. They are 240 meters long and are buildings from the Qing Dynasty and the early Republic of China.

The stilt houses are inhabited by Miao, Han, Tujia and other ethnic groups. Poverty makes them live in harmony and depend on each other. According to the late Mr. Tian Jingguang, a famous figure in the Fenghuang religious community, in the late Qing Dynasty, a fire broke out in the stilt houses on the moat bank, burning down two families. The people in the stilt houses donated money in poverty and helped to build houses for the two families. Although these people living at the bottom of society are poor, they have extremely noble character and always regard the fate of the country as their own responsibility. After the "July 7" Incident in 1937, an indigenous force in Fenghuang was deceived into the 128th Army Division and ordered to go to the anti-Japanese front in Jiashan, Zhejiang. Many brave men walked out of the stilt houses. They beat the Japanese invaders, died on the battlefield, and wrote a heavy historical epic for the stilt houses.



The stilt houses have been around for nearly a thousand years. They are very important in the hearts of the people of Fenghuang. With the reform and opening up of the country, the tourism industry has been booming in Fenghuang. People in the stilt houses have repainted their stilt houses, opened riverside hotels and teahouses, and enthusiastically served tourists from all over the world at extremely reasonable prices.

The stilt houses are ancient buildings in southwest China. The most primitive form is a stilt house. The stilt houses in Fenghuang Ancient Town originated in the Tang and Song Dynasties. During the Tang Chuigong period, Wang Hua established a county in Fenghuang, a barren land. Stilt houses appeared sporadically, and gradually became large-scale after the Yuan Dynasty. With the vicissitudes of time, the old has gone and the new has come. The buildings are constantly renovated and replaced in the cycle of the sun and the moon. At present, most of the stilt houses in Fenghuang Ancient Town retain the architectural style of the Ming and Qing Dynasties. The stilt houses on the river bank of Fenghuang Ancient Town are very rare in China with their spectacular lineup. It not only gives people a spectacular feeling in shape, but also constantly guides people to imagine and explore in connotation. It represents the spirit of a regional nation in the long river of history, like a ballad, an epic, recording the history of wind and rain, and recording the stories of ordinary people.
